What is a laundry position?

Laundry positions involve cleaning, sorting, drying, folding, and sometimes ironing linens, clothes, or uniforms in facilities such as hotels, hospitals, or laundromats. Employees in these roles operate washing and drying machines, handle detergents and chemicals, and may be responsible for minor maintenance of the machines. Attention to detail and time management are important, as laundry workers ensure that items are cleaned efficiently and returned in good condition. Some positions may also include customer service responsibilities, depending on the workplace.

What are the typical daily tasks and responsibilities in a laundry position?

In a laundry position, daily tasks usually include sorting soiled linens and garments, operating washing and drying machines, folding or hanging clean items, and inspecting for damage or stains. Employees may also be responsible for keeping track of inventory, using specialized cleaning chemicals, and maintaining cleanliness in the laundry area. Teamwork is common, as many laundry facilities operate in shifts and employees coordinate to ensure all items are processed efficiently and delivered on time. Attention to detail and time management are essential for success in this fast-paced environ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a laundry position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Laundry Position, you need attention to detail, physical stamina, and basic knowledge of cleaning techniques,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with commercial laundry equipment, stain removal products, and safety procedures is typically required. Reliability, time management, and teamwork are important soft skills to excel in this role. These skills ensure efficient, safe, and high-quality laundering, which is crucial for maintaining cleanliness standards in hospitality, healthcare, and other industries.

Are laundry positions hard?

Laundry positions typically involve repetitive tasks such as sorting, washing, drying, and folding clothes, which can be physically demanding but are generally straightforward. Success in this role often depends on attention to detail, stamina, and the ability to follow safety procedures and schedules. The job may require working in a fast-paced environment and using industrial laundry equipment.

About Branchville Correctional Facility:
Branchville Correctional Facility is a medium-security facility located in Branchville, Indiana, with a capacity of more than 1,400 incarcerated adult males. The facility focuses on rehabilitation by offering several educational and vocational programs. Incarcerated individuals participate in woodworking and sewing, producing items that support local community organizations. Staff foster an environment that promotes accountability, skill development, and preparation for re-entry. The facility's rural southern Indiana location provides a structured and supportive atmosphere for growth. Role Overview:
As a Laundry Foreman at Branchville Correctional Facility, you will oversee the daily operations of the incarcerated individuals' laundry services and clothing issues.
Salary:
The salary for this position traditionally starts at $29,588.00 but may be commensurate with education and work experience. Use our Compensation Calculator to view the total compensation package.
A Day in the Life:
The essential functions of this role are as follows:
  • Coordinate operation of the laundry/clothing issue departments, complying with IDOC and facility policies and procedure.
  • Instruct team on proper laundering of various fabrics.
  • Maintain inventory of needed supplies.
  • Supervise, properly train, and maintain offender staffing levels in the laundry department.
  • Enter offender clothing data into computer database.
  • Train offender tailors and supervise clothing and upholstery repairs.
  • Ensure proper storage of all chemicals used in the laundry department.
  • Ensure safe and sanitary conditions are maintained in the laundry area as per state and federal regulations and guidelines.
  • Operate all laundry equipment and perform minor repairs and preventive maintenance.
  • Workday attendance at assigned worksite(s) is an essential function of this position.

The job profile is not designed to cover or contain a comprehensive listing of activities, duties or responsibilities that are required of the employee. Other duties, responsibilities and activities may change or be assigned at any time with or without notice.
What You'll Need for Success:
Individuals in this role should minimally be able to articulate or demonstrate the following:
  • Specialized knowledge of the equipment in the laundry department and their proper operation as well as new equipment and supplies.
  • Ability to instruct and train on proper laundering methods, use of equipment, and proper work habits.
  • Specialized knowledge of, and ability to select, proper cleaning agents needed to launder or dry clean fabrics.
  • Practical knowledge of federal and state regulations regarding sanitation and safety.
  • General knowledge of institution regulation, policies, and procedures.
  • Ability to maintain accurate inventory, time, wage, and equipment records.
  • Ability to plan and implement efficient procedures to carry out laundry services.
  • Ability to operate a sewing machine that is used to repair clothing.

A degree is not required. However, a High School Diploma or High School Equivalent (HSE) and experience applying the outlined knowledge, skills, and abilities in a similar role may be considered.
